Skip to content

Commit 36804d0

Browse files
committed
Merge branch 'upstream/show-global-adlibs-on-hidden-sourcelayers' into bbc-release53
2 parents ab020fb + 4396665 commit 36804d0

File tree

3 files changed

+3
-15
lines changed

3 files changed

+3
-15
lines changed

packages/meteor-lib/src/uiTypes/Adlib.ts

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,6 @@ export interface AdLibPieceUi extends Omit<AdLibPiece, 'timelineObjectsString'>
99
sourceLayer?: ISourceLayer
1010
outputLayer?: IOutputLayer
1111
isGlobal?: boolean
12-
isHidden?: boolean
1312
isSticky?: boolean
1413
isAction?: boolean
1514
isClearSourceLayer?: boolean
@@ -21,7 +20,6 @@ export interface AdLibPieceUi extends Omit<AdLibPiece, 'timelineObjectsString'>
2120
export interface IAdLibListItem extends AdLibPieceUi {
2221
sourceLayer?: ISourceLayer
2322
outputLayer?: IOutputLayer
24-
isHidden?: boolean
2523
invalid?: boolean
2624
floated?: boolean
2725
}

packages/webui/src/client/ui/Shelf/AdLibListView.tsx

Lines changed: 2 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-163,10 +163,8 @@ export function AdLibListView(props: Readonly<IListViewPropsHeader>): JSX.Elemen
163163
const uniquenessIds0 = new Set<string>()
164164
return {
165165
rundownAdLibs: props.rundownAdLibs
166-
? props.rundownAdLibs.filter(
167-
(item) =>
168-
!item.isHidden &&
169-
matchFilter(item, props.showStyleBase, liveSegment, props.filter, props.searchFilter, uniquenessIds0)
166+
? props.rundownAdLibs.filter((item) =>
167+
matchFilter(item, props.showStyleBase, liveSegment, props.filter, props.searchFilter, uniquenessIds0)
170168
)
171169
: ([] as AdLibPieceUi[]),
172170
rundownAdLibsUniqueIds: uniquenessIds0,

packages/webui/src/client/ui/Shelf/AdLibPanel.tsx

Lines changed: 1 addition &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-46,7 +46,7 @@ import RundownViewEventBus, {
4646
import { translateMessage } from '@sofie-automation/corelib/dist/TranslatableMessage'
4747
import { i18nTranslator } from '../i18n'
4848
import { AdLibPieceUi, AdlibSegmentUi } from '../../lib/shelf'
49-
import { getShelfFollowsOnAir, getShowHiddenSourceLayers } from '../../lib/localStorage'
49+
import { getShelfFollowsOnAir } from '../../lib/localStorage'
5050
import { sortAdlibs } from '@sofie-automation/meteor-lib/dist/adlibs'
5151
import { AdLibPanelToolbar } from './AdLibPanelToolbar'
5252
import { AdLibListView } from './AdLibListView'
@@ -505,8 +505,6 @@ export function fetchAndFilter(props: IFetchAndFilterProps): AdLibFetchAndFilter
505505
currentRundownId
506506
)
507507

508-
const showHiddenSourceLayers = getShowHiddenSourceLayers()
509-
510508
rundownBaselineAdLibs = rundownBaselineAdLibs
511509
.concat(globalAdLibActions)
512510
.sort((a, b) => a._rank - b._rank)
@@ -515,14 +513,8 @@ export function fetchAndFilter(props: IFetchAndFilterProps): AdLibFetchAndFilter
515513
const uiAdLib: AdLibPieceUi = _.clone(item)
516514
uiAdLib.isGlobal = true
517515

518-
const sourceLayer = (uiAdLib.sourceLayer =
519-
(item.sourceLayerId && sourceLayerLookup[item.sourceLayerId]) || undefined)
520516
uiAdLib.outputLayer = (item.outputLayerId && outputLayerLookup[item.outputLayerId]) || undefined
521517

522-
if (sourceLayer && sourceLayer.isHidden && !showHiddenSourceLayers) {
523-
uiAdLib.isHidden = true
524-
}
525-
526518
// always add them to the list
527519
return uiAdLib
528520
})

0 commit comments

Comments
 (0)